St. Henrys Area School

We believe St. Henry's Area School is a Christ-centered community where the self-worth of each person is recognized and nurtured.
As Christian educators, we endeavor to provide quality Catholic education which will meet the religious, academic, social and physical needs of each individual.
We believe our school is a model of Christian behavior where wholesome attitudes and moral values are witnessed and taught.
Christian behavior encourages us to reach out to our parish communities and the community at large.
We believe that parents are the primary educators of their children and thus encourage them to work closely with their school community to assist in the task of developing the whole child.

Quick Stats (2024)

  • Grades: Prekindergarten-6
  • Enrollment: 143 students
  • Application Deadline: None / Rolling
  • Source: National Center for Education Statistics (NCES)
